Signs You Need Spider Control
Abundant Webs in Corners and Eaves
Spiders often set up webs in the corners of ceilings, window sills, and other undisturbed areas. A notable increase in webs signals a growing spider presence that requires attention.
Frequent Spider Sightings
Seeing spiders regularly in various rooms indicates they have established themselves within your home. Persistent infestations may need professional intervention from Lush Outdoor Services to eliminate.
Bite Marks on Skin
Unexplained bite marks could be a sign of venomous spiders such as the Southern Black Widow or Brown Recluse being active indoors. Immediate control measures are required to avoid health risks.
Increase in Insects
An uptick in other insects around your home can indirectly increase spider activity, as more prey attracts more spiders. Controlling general pest populations can help reduce spider numbers.
Presence of Egg Sacs
Spiders leave egg sacs in hidden areas, and noticing them can be a hint of a burgeoning spider problem. Removing these sacs promptly helps curb future spider populations.
Pricing for Spider Control Services
Spider Barrier Treatment
The cost ranges from $100 to $200 depending on the size of the property and severity of the spider infestation.
Web Removal Services
Prices typically span $50 to $150 based on accessibility and the extent of web presence in the property.
Annual Maintenance Plans
Costs range from $300 to $500 per year, offering regular inspections and treatments as necessary to maintain control.

Understanding Spiders in Hallandale
Hallandale, nestled in the heart of South Florida, provides an ideal environment for many species of spiders. The presence of various water bodies and lush landscapes make this area a thriving habitat for spiders. Common spiders you’ll find here include the Southern Black Widow and the Brown Recluse, both of which can be dangerous if provoked. Keeping these spiders at bay involves understanding their behavior and typical habitats within the vicinity of your home.
